What is the difference between Assistant Network Engineer Administrator vs Network Technician?

AspectAssistant Network Engineer AdministratorNetwork Technician
CertificationsCCNA, CompTIA Network+CCNA, CompTIA Network+
Work EnvironmentOffice, data centers, network labsOn-site, hardware setup, troubleshooting
Job FocusNetwork design, configuration, administrationHardware installation, troubleshooting, maintenance
Employer UsageIT departments, service providersTelecom companies, IT support firms

The Assistant Network Engineer Administrator and Network Technician roles share certifications and work environments but differ in focus. The Assistant Network Engineer Administrator handles network design and administration, while the Network Technician focuses on hardware and troubleshooting tasks. Both roles are essential in maintaining network infrastructure but serve different operational needs.

Job description

YAS Networks is seeking a mid-level Network Engineer & Administrator to join our team in Tysons, VA. In this role, you will design, implement, and maintain enterprise network infrastructure and datacenter environments for our clients. You will work hands-on with routing, switching, firewalls, servers, and systems โ€” serving as a critical technical resource across client deployments and internal operations.

Requirements

3-5 years of experience in network engineering and administration

Strong knowledge of routing and switching (Cisco, Juniper, or equivalent)

Hands-on datacenter experience: rack & stack, structured cabling, power management

Windows Server and Linux system administration skills

Experience with firewalls (Fortinet, Palo Alto, Cisco ASA)

Familiarity with virtualization (VMware, Hyper-V)

Knowledge of cloud platforms (Azure, AWS) is a plus

CCNA or equivalent certification required; CCNP preferred

Strong troubleshooting and documentation skills

Ability to work on-site in Tysons, VA and travel to client sites as needed
